About Amplify

Amplify helps teachers bring delight and rigor to students every day. We have become a leader in K–12 literacy, biliteracy, math, and science by building inspiring teaching and learning experiences based on research. The Amplify Classroom platform combines curriculum, assessment, and supplemental learning into one coherent high-quality instructional system. A pioneer in education since 2000, Amplify has developed deep relationships in states and districts by partnering with educators to drive implementation quality and improved outcomes. Today, Amplify serves more than 18 million students and teachers across all 50 states and on six continents. For more information, visit Amplify.com.

Job Description:

The Sales Development Representative is a meaningful and impactful role within the sales organization, focused on delivering a best-in-class experience to prospective customers. As the Sales Development Representative (SDR), you are often the first person a prospect encounters when reaching out to Amplify, making your role critical in shaping their first impression.

We aim to show every prospect that Amplify is a reliable, knowledgeable partner by being responsive, consultative, and genuinely helpful. This role offers the opportunity to be a strategic contributor and collaborate with partners across the organization to help drive revenue for the Sales Team.

The role reports to the Manager, Sales Development and works closely with key partners across the organization, including sales, product, and marketing.

Essential Responsibilities:

  • Respond to inbound leads in a specified region within target response times through high-velocity calling and email strategies

  • Qualify leads using rigorous criteria to determine program and service fit, document conversation details, and schedule appointments for Account Executives to advance the sale

  • Consult with prospects to identify their needs and align them with solutions and services.

  • Provide valuable resources to help prospects find high-quality instructional materials.

  • Develop expertise in K-12 purchasing cycles as they relate to school districts, Title I, and federal funding guidelines

  • Identify opportunities to meet the needs of all key stakeholders, including teachers, administrators, and students

  • Prioritize leads and accurately maintain activity in relevant CRM systems

  • Participate in weekly & bi-weekly meetings and share relevant market feedback

  • Continuously invest in your product and territory knowledge to show up as a credible, informed resource for internal and external customers

Required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s degree or related experience

  • 1-3 years of inside sales or sales development experience, preferably within the education market

  • Highly responsive to inbound inquiries, goal-oriented, persistent, diligent, and reliable, with strong probing skills

  • Previous experience in the education market

  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ills

  • Ability to travel to onsite meetings 10%

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Ability to advance knowledge through self-study, training, and experience

  • Familiarity with CRM systems and administrative best practices

  • Proven ability to collaborate effectively across teams and functions

  • Strong creative-thinking and analytical skills

  • Demonstrated success managing a high volume of leads with a consistent and disciplined outbound cadence
